Failure Date: 09/01/2002

Had just completed driving 280 miles on I-10 and temperature was approx. 100 degrees. Tires were at 80 psi and had been checked prior to trip. Exited off I-10 onto county road and then onto another secondary road. Had just accelerated to 45 mph when I heard loud banging noise and and felt back end vibrate. Pulled off road and stopped within 100 yards. Found that right rear tire tread had completely separated from mounted tire and it was now wrapped around axle in one piece. The interior tire was destroyed and wheel was resting on shredded sidewall and rim. Tires are 10 ply, e rated. Inspection of entire separated tread revealed no punctures or other damage. Vehicle often used to pull horse trailer. Believe had tire tread separation occurred at highway speeds, collision/rollover could have resulted due to rapid tire deflation onto rim and tread wrapping around axle. Am state police officer and have investigated multiple injury/fatality collisions involving firestone wilderness tires. Tire separation in this incident appears to be similar.

Failure Date: 08/28/2001

I was traveling eastbound on I-10 @ monroe st. In indio, California at approximately 65 mph. I felt the truck start to shake and vibrate, immediately started slowing down. I looked in my mirror and saw the tread come off . Within 1 - 2 seconds, I heard a loud explosion when the tire blew up. As all this was happening, I was pulling off the road and stopping. When I did get stopped, I had traveled approximately 1/8 of a mile. Looking back at the tire tread, I observed another vehicle striking the tire tread and knocking the tread into the center divider and unfortunately, felt it far too unsafe to try to cross two or three lanes of heavy traffic to retrieve the tread. (dot number: vdw81xm260 tiresize: 265/75r16).
